Family owned, self-catering Nkala Safari Lodge is the perfect escape to relax in the African bush. They are a short 35 min drive from Sun City or 2 hr drive from Lanseria Airport. Nkala is situated in the Big 5, Malaria free, Black Rhino Game Reserve and forms part of the 55,000-hectare Pilanesberg National Park. View the Big 5 in their natural habitat as well as South Africa’s other rare species in the comfort of your own exclusive use self-catering lodge.
The perfect family and friends’ getaway, Nkala lodge is child friendly and encompasses 5 free standing en-suite Luxury Suites with a maximum occupancy of 12 guests. The Accommodation comprises of 3 Luxury Suites, 1 Luxury Family Suite and 1 Honeymoon Suite.
The Luxury Suites all feature air-conditioning, a private deck, a sleeper couch, a tea and coffee station with a Nespresso machine, a bar fridge and an en-suite bathroom with a bath and both an indoor and outdoor shower.
The Luxury Family Suite consists a main bedroom and a children’s bedroom which are inter-leading. The main bedroom features the same amenities as the Luxury Suites. The children’s bedroom features air conditioning, a tea and coffee station, a private deck, a bar fridge and an en-suite bathroom with a shower.
The Honeymoon Suite, the most luxurious of all the Suites Nkala has on offer, features air-conditioning, a dressing room, 2 private decks and an en-suite bathroom with a bath and both an indoor and outdoor shower. It also has a separate lounge which has its own guest toilet, a full kitchenette with a Nespresso machine, a bar fridge and a TV.
The main communal area includes a fully equipped open plan kitchen and scullery, a dining area, a TV lounge, a bar, an outdoor boma with braai, an outside undercover lounge and dining area with gas braai and a swimming pool to cool down and lounge around in between game drives. Game drive starting times are flexible as you have use of a private safari vehicle. Game drives are conducted in a 4 x 4 safari vehicle on the 2,000-hectare Black Rhino Game Reserve, which is open to the 55,000-hectare Pilanesberg National Park allowing the Big 5 and other endangered species such as African Wild Dog, Cheetah and Black Rhino to roam free. Nkala Lodge is privileged to have traversing rights to the whole Pilanesberg National Park, as well as their restricted Wilderness Area, established for the protection of the endangered Black Rhino. Next door to the famous leisure and entertainment resort of Sun City, is the Pilanesberg National Park.
It may not be very large compared to the Kruger or some of the other great African parks, but it has a real wilderness feel to it and most of the big animals you could wish to see. It lies amongst the only significant hills in the area which rise skywards out of the flat highveld plain. This massif is a 1,200 million-year-old volcanic relic of four concentric mountain rings.
The Pilanesberg is the highest peak towering 600 metres above Mankwe Lake, which sits in the heart of the ancient volcano. The volcano's circular bowl was recognised as being the perfect situation for a national park with its tall sides creating natural boundaries. The area was farmed until 1979 until Operation Genesis was launched to rehabilitate the land and stock it with game. This was one of the most imaginative game-stocking enterprises ever undertaken and the Pilanesberg became a great success story.
This park is home to good populations of a whole range of Africa's game, including the 'Big Five'; elephants, black and white rhinoceros, buffaloes, lions and leopards and you will also see giraffes, zebras, hippos and a wide variety of antelopes including the very attractive sable, eland, kudu and gemsbok. There are also cheetahs, hyenas and jackal. Birdlife consists over 300 species and bird lovers will be interested in the huge stroll-through aviary at the Manyane gate. Also, in this area is a 'vulture restaurant' – created to help save the shy and endangered Cape vulture from regional extinction.
